Satipo: Patient who was being taken to Lima for serious burns dies in mid-flight

This is one of the victims of the fire at the “Men of Valor” rehabilitation center in the province of Satipo, in which nine inmates suffered second and third degree burns over much of their bodies. Five were taken on a humanitarian flight to Lima and two by ambulance. One of the patients did not survive the severity of his injuries and died, reported the Satipo Health Network.

This morning, nine people arrived at the Manuel Ángel Higa Arakaki Hospital in Satipo with severe burns on almost 80% of their bodies. Rio Negro Serenazgo agents who transported them reported that they came from a rehabilitation center where they were hospitalized due to various addictions.

Agents from the National Police and the Public Prosecutor’s Office arrived at the scene to carry out investigations. One of the injured indicated that while they were locked in a room, one of the inmates set fire to a mattress.

The executive director of the Satipo Health Network, Aldo Tineo Velita, and the director of the Satipo hospital coordinated with the Ministry of Health (MINSA) and the Peruvian Army for the transfer of the most serious patients to the Daniel A. Carrión, 2 de Mayo and Hipólito Unanue hospitals in Lima.

Two were taken in Samu ambulances and five on a humanitarian flight. Unfortunately, during their transfer to the capital, one of the victims died. Two other patients remain in the Manuel Higa Arakaki hospital and are in stable condition.
